- Abstract
The article discusses the importance of following regulatory guidance in dentistry and the need to question and understand the scope of practice. The author emphasizes the responsibility of dentists to maintain compliance and reduce risk in their practices. They highlight the role of continuing education and self-reflection in expanding the scope of practice and ensuring patient safety. The article concludes by emphasizing the importance of mitigating risks and complying with regulatory standards to maintain the credibility and survival of the dental profession.
